This section lists typical step-by-step instructions. The touchscreen will list all steps required for the process,
based on the unit's condition and other factors.
1.
Before applying power to the UPS modules, determine the location and position of the following circuit breakers and
switches:
•
Input Circuit Breaker *—Verify that this breaker is in the open position (see Figure 2).
•
Module Battery Disconnect—Verify that this external breaker is open or tripped. If DC source cabinets are used, verify
that breakers on all the cabinets are open.
•
Bypass Circuit Breaker *—Normally this circuit breaker should be open (see Figure 2). However, if the critical load is
already supplied through this breaker, keep this breaker closed.
•
Output Circuit Breaker—This circuit breaker should be open (see Figure 2).
* If remote breakers are used, these breakers will be located in the appropriate switch gear.
2.
Provide power to the UPS controls of each UPS module starting up to permit the display touchscreen and system logic to
function.
3.
Start the modules via the Module 1 HMI.
a.
If the critical load is energized through the MBB, leave this breaker closed and verify that the MIB and MOB's are open
before startup.
b.
Press Operation.
c.
Enter the password in the pop-up window (see Preferences on page 13).
d.
Press the Startup menu button.
e.
Press All Modules. The message Press OK to start rectifier will appear.
f.
Press OK. This will start the UPS's rectifier. The DC bus will charge up, CB1 will close and the rectifier will turn On. The
message Close BFB will appear.
g.
Close the BFB. The message Press OK to turn inverter on will appear.
h.
Press OK to turn the inverter On. The message Press OK to turn DC/DC Converter on will appear.
i.
Press OK to continue. The message Press OK to close all Battery Breaker(s) will appear.
j.
Press OK to continue.
k.
When prompted by the HMI, close all the battery breakers.
The message Start enough modules to support system load will appear.
l.
Go to the next module and select Operation>Startup>This Module and follow the HMI instructions.
m. Repeat Step l for each module to be started up.
n.
When finished starting modules, return to Module 1 to complete the process.
o.
Follow the HMI prompts on Module 1 to complete placing the system on inverter with all MOB's closed.
If the critical load is supported by maintenance bypass, follow the procedure for returning from maintenance
bypass (see Maintenance Bypass Load Transfers—1+N Module System: If Load is on Maintenance
Bypass on page 34). Otherwise, the load is now energized from the UPS system.
3.2.2
Load Transfer-1+N System: Remove a UPS from System (Collective)
1.
Press Operation, then Transfer, then This Module menu buttons on the touchscreen.
2.
If the system has enough capacity to turn Off the unit, the message Press OK to remove module from the collective will
appear. Press OK. CB2 will open on this module.
NOTE
The module will disable the Remove a UPS from the system command sequence if disengaging the UPS from the
system would cause an overload on the other UPS units in the system.
3.
To isolate the UPS from the critical bus, open the MOB breaker.
